国产 无码 综合区,色欲AV无码国产永久播放,无码天堂亚洲国产AV,国产日韩欧美女同一区二区

SpringBoot整理-錯(cuò)誤處理

這篇具有很好參考價(jià)值的文章主要介紹了SpringBoot整理-錯(cuò)誤處理。希望對(duì)大家有所幫助。如果存在錯(cuò)誤或未考慮完全的地方,請(qǐng)大家不吝賜教,您也可以點(diǎn)擊"舉報(bào)違法"按鈕提交疑問(wèn)。

在Spring?Boot中處理錯(cuò)誤通常涉及幾個(gè)關(guān)鍵方面,包括異常處理和自定義錯(cuò)誤響應(yīng)。以下是一些常見(jiàn)的做法:

1.?全局異常處理?(@ControllerAdvice?和?@ExceptionHandler)

  • @ControllerAdvice:?這是一個(gè)全局異常處理器,可以處理多個(gè)控制器拋出的異常。你可以在這個(gè)類中定義多個(gè)方法來(lái)處理不同類型的異常。
  • @ExceptionHandler:?用于定義具體的異常處理方法。每個(gè)方法可以處理一種特定類型的異常。

例如:文章來(lái)源地址http://www.zghlxwxcb.cn/news/detail-833668.html

@ControllerAdvice
public?class?GlobalExceptionHandler?{
      

到了這里,關(guān)于SpringBoot整理-錯(cuò)誤處理的文章就介紹完了。如果您還想了解更多內(nèi)容,請(qǐng)?jiān)谟疑辖撬阉鱐OY模板網(wǎng)以前的文章或繼續(xù)瀏覽下面的相關(guān)文章,希望大家以后多多支持TOY模板網(wǎng)!

本文來(lái)自互聯(lián)網(wǎng)用戶投稿,該文觀點(diǎn)僅代表作者本人,不代表本站立場(chǎng)。本站僅提供信息存儲(chǔ)空間服務(wù),不擁有所有權(quán),不承擔(dān)相關(guān)法律責(zé)任。如若轉(zhuǎn)載,請(qǐng)注明出處: 如若內(nèi)容造成侵權(quán)/違法違規(guī)/事實(shí)不符,請(qǐng)點(diǎn)擊違法舉報(bào)進(jìn)行投訴反饋,一經(jīng)查實(shí),立即刪除!

領(lǐng)支付寶紅包贊助服務(wù)器費(fèi)用

相關(guān)文章

  • 43、基于 springboot 自動(dòng)配置的 spring mvc 錯(cuò)誤處理,就是演示項(xiàng)目報(bào)錯(cuò)后,跳轉(zhuǎn)到自定義的錯(cuò)誤頁(yè)面

    43、基于 springboot 自動(dòng)配置的 spring mvc 錯(cuò)誤處理,就是演示項(xiàng)目報(bào)錯(cuò)后,跳轉(zhuǎn)到自定義的錯(cuò)誤頁(yè)面

    Spring MVC 的錯(cuò)誤處理:基于 SpringBoot 自動(dòng)配置之后的 Spring MVC 錯(cuò)誤處理。 就是訪問(wèn)方法時(shí)出錯(cuò),然后弄個(gè)自定義的錯(cuò)誤頁(yè)面進(jìn)行顯示。 方式一: 基于Spring Boot自動(dòng)配置的錯(cuò)誤處理方式,只要通過(guò)屬性文件即可配置錯(cuò)誤處理行為。 提供自定義的錯(cuò)誤頁(yè)面即可。 方式二: 使用

    2024年02月10日
    瀏覽(18)
  • spring boot學(xué)習(xí)第六篇:SpringBoot 集成WebSocket詳解

    spring boot學(xué)習(xí)第六篇:SpringBoot 集成WebSocket詳解

    1、WebSocket簡(jiǎn)介 WebSocket協(xié)議是基于TCP的一種新的網(wǎng)絡(luò)協(xié)議。它實(shí)現(xiàn)了瀏覽器與服務(wù)器全雙工(full-duplex)通信——允許服務(wù)器主動(dòng)發(fā)送信息給客戶端。 2、為什么需要WebSocket HTTP 是基于請(qǐng)求響應(yīng)式的,即通信只能由客戶端發(fā)起,服務(wù)端做出響應(yīng),無(wú)狀態(tài),無(wú)連接。 無(wú)狀態(tài):每次連

    2024年01月21日
    瀏覽(25)
  • Springboot學(xué)習(xí):安裝spring boot helper插件的相關(guān)問(wèn)題

    Springboot學(xué)習(xí):安裝spring boot helper插件的相關(guān)問(wèn)題

    在idea中安裝在線插件spring boot helper后,在構(gòu)建spring boot項(xiàng)目發(fā)現(xiàn)IDE嚴(yán)重報(bào)錯(cuò):spring boot helper不是JetBrains的插件,解決方法是: 卸載剛才安裝的插件,注意需要卸載插件后點(diǎn)擊“應(yīng)用”,然后重啟idea即可卸載成功,不然會(huì)卸載不成功。 需要說(shuō)明的是:安裝自己搜索的“spring

    2024年02月14日
    瀏覽(20)
  • 【SpringBoot系列】Spring Boot Bean Factory的生命周期 Spring Boot學(xué)習(xí)大綱,可以留言自己想了解的技術(shù)點(diǎn)

    繼續(xù)完成既定的任務(wù),走起 可以概括為以下步驟: 資源加載:Spring Boot 應(yīng)用程序啟動(dòng)時(shí),會(huì)掃描指定的路徑,加載配置文件和類文件等資源。 配置加載:Spring Boot 會(huì)根據(jù)配置文件(比如 application.properties)中的配置,創(chuàng)建一個(gè) Environment 對(duì)象,用于保存應(yīng)用程序的配置信息。

    2024年02月05日
    瀏覽(35)
  • Spring Boot整理-Spring Boot的優(yōu)勢(shì)

    Spring?Boot?提供了多個(gè)顯著的優(yōu)勢(shì),特別是對(duì)于快速開(kāi)發(fā)和簡(jiǎn)化?Spring?應(yīng)用的配置和部署。這些優(yōu)勢(shì)包括: 簡(jiǎn)化配置: Spring?Boot?的“約定優(yōu)于配置”的原則意味著許多?Spring?應(yīng)用的常見(jiàn)配置項(xiàng)被自動(dòng)設(shè)置,這減少了開(kāi)發(fā)人員需要編寫和維護(hù)的配置代碼量。 快速啟動(dòng)和部署

    2024年01月17日
    瀏覽(60)
  • Spring Boot整理-Spring Boot是什么?

    Spring?Boot?是一個(gè)開(kāi)源的?Java?基礎(chǔ)框架,它旨在簡(jiǎn)化基于?Spring?的應(yīng)用開(kāi)發(fā)。其核心特點(diǎn)在于“約定優(yōu)于配置”的設(shè)計(jì)哲學(xué),意味著它提供了一系列默認(rèn)配置,從而幫助開(kāi)發(fā)者更快地啟動(dòng)和運(yùn)行新的?Spring?應(yīng)用。Spring?Boot?的主要特點(diǎn)包括: 自動(dòng)配置: Spring?Boot?可以根據(jù)

    2024年01月17日
    瀏覽(19)
  • Spring Boot學(xué)習(xí)隨筆-第一個(gè)SpringBoot項(xiàng)目快速啟動(dòng)(org.springframework.boot、@SpringBootApplication、application.yml)

    Spring Boot學(xué)習(xí)隨筆-第一個(gè)SpringBoot項(xiàng)目快速啟動(dòng)(org.springframework.boot、@SpringBootApplication、application.yml)

    學(xué)習(xí)視頻:【編程不良人】2021年SpringBoot最新最全教程 創(chuàng)建第一個(gè)Module 環(huán)境要求 jdk1.8+ maven3.2+ Spring Framework 5.x+ Tomcat 9.0+ IDEA 2021 自動(dòng)保存刷新pom 在resources下添加application.yml文件后,即可啟動(dòng)springboot應(yīng)用 由于tomcat內(nèi)嵌在springboot里面了,所以我們?cè)谛薷亩丝谔?hào)等設(shè)置也在配置

    2024年02月05日
    瀏覽(38)
  • java: 無(wú)法訪問(wèn)org.springframework.boot.SpringApplication 錯(cuò)誤的類文件: /C:/Users/xx/.m2/repository/org/spring

    java: 無(wú)法訪問(wèn)org.springframework.boot.SpringApplication 錯(cuò)誤的類文件: /C:/Users/xx/.m2/repository/org/spring

    java: 無(wú)法訪問(wèn)org.springframework.boot.SpringApplication 錯(cuò)誤的類文件: /C:/Users/lvgr8/.m2/repository/org/springframework/boot/spring-boot/3.1.0/spring-boot-3.1.0.jar!/org/springframework/boot/SpringApplication.class 類文件具有錯(cuò)誤的版本 61.0, 應(yīng)為 52.0 請(qǐng)刪除該文件或確保該文件位于正確的類路徑子目錄中。 出現(xiàn)這個(gè)

    2024年01月17日
    瀏覽(21)
  • java: 無(wú)法訪問(wèn)org.springframework.boot.SpringApplication 錯(cuò)誤的類文件: /C:/Users/x/.m2/repository/org/spring

    java: 無(wú)法訪問(wèn)org.springframework.boot.SpringApplication 錯(cuò)誤的類文件: /C:/Users/x/.m2/repository/org/spring

    出現(xiàn)這個(gè)錯(cuò)誤一般就是創(chuàng)建項(xiàng)目的時(shí)候java的版本與項(xiàng)目版本對(duì)不上,那就先看pom文件下java的版本,再?gòu)膕etting里進(jìn)入查看版本,最后查看poject里面的版本是不是都對(duì)應(yīng),當(dāng)然也可能是springboot的版本與jdk的版本不對(duì)應(yīng),SpringBoot3.0.2版本所需要的JDK版本為17,如果為jdk1.8就會(huì)報(bào)錯(cuò)

    2024年02月06日
    瀏覽(14)
  • “從零開(kāi)始學(xué)習(xí)Spring Boot:快速搭建Java后端開(kāi)發(fā)環(huán)境“

    標(biāo)題:從零開(kāi)始學(xué)習(xí)Spring Boot:快速搭建Java后端開(kāi)發(fā)環(huán)境 摘要:本文將介紹如何從零開(kāi)始學(xué)習(xí)Spring Boot,并詳細(xì)講解如何快速搭建Java后端開(kāi)發(fā)環(huán)境。通過(guò)本文的指導(dǎo),您將能夠快速搭建一個(gè)基于Spring Boot的Java后端開(kāi)發(fā)環(huán)境并開(kāi)始編寫代碼。 正文: 一、準(zhǔn)備工作 在開(kāi)始之前,

    2024年02月15日
    瀏覽(35)

覺(jué)得文章有用就打賞一下文章作者

支付寶掃一掃打賞

博客贊助

微信掃一掃打賞

請(qǐng)作者喝杯咖啡吧~博客贊助

支付寶掃一掃領(lǐng)取紅包,優(yōu)惠每天領(lǐng)

二維碼1

領(lǐng)取紅包

二維碼2

領(lǐng)紅包